Ubisoft Montreal has released For Honor update 2.5, with Year 8 now underway. Announced last week, For Honor Year 8 will introduce even more content to the popular cross-platform fighting game including new maps, modes, and of course, heroes.
Year 8, titled “Forged in War”, is weapon-themed with a fancy new Hero Skin being added each season, delving into the backstories of famed warriors. The first of these, The Unsung Knight, is available now throughout Season 1. There is also a new, albeit time-limited “Last Hero Standing” game mode which pits three players against each other in a bloody battle royale.
Arcade Mode is now available to all players too. Originally part of the Marching Fires expansion (which introduced the Wu Lin faction), Arcade is fantastic way to brush up on your skills, pitting you in random encounters against dynamically modified enemies.
For Honor update 2.5 is available now across all platforms including PlayStation, Xbox, and PC. Here are the latest patch notes.
